President of the Romanian Academy: "We can start the unification action with the Republic of Moldova. It is the most important moment in history."

During the meeting for the establishment of the Romanian Academic Council, Ioan-Aurel Pop discussed the difficulties encountered in opening a branch of the Romanian Academy in Chișinău, emphasizing the lack of an adequate legislative framework. He stated that the cultural and scientific union between Romania and the Republic of Moldova is essential, considering that the current moment is a favorable one to initiate actions in this regard. Pop mentioned that, according to a survey, the option for unification would win by 55% in the case of a referendum.

The President of Moldova, Maia Sandu, stated that she would vote for unification, while Prime Minister Alexandru Munteanu expressed a similar position. Additionally, Romanian Prime Minister Ilie Bolojan stated that he would vote for unification with Moldova, arguing that Moldova's European integration must go through Romania. These statements have generated intense discussions about the future of relations between the two countries.
